Investigation of conditions of berkelium reductive reextraction in HDEHP-HNO3-N2H4HNO3 system
Description
The completeness of berkelium reextraction was studied depending on the water phase/organic phase contact time, nitric acid concentration and hydrazine-nitrate concentration in the reextracting solution. A smaller, compared to hydrogen peroxide, coordinating effect of hydrazine-nitrate on the stainless steel equipment. The following optimal conditions of berkelium reextraction from 0.2 mole/l D2EGEK in n.-decane were determined: Csub(HNOsub(3))>=4 mole/l; Csub(Nsub(2)Hsub(4)xHNOsub(3))=0.05-0.10 mole/l; the phase contact time was 3 min. and more
